Frequently Asked Questions
How do I report a fugitive sighting?
To report a fugitive sighting, contact your local law enforcement agency directly. They will guide you on the necessary steps and provide any necessary information.
What happens if I provide false information about a fugitive?
Law enforcement agencies take reporting a fugitive seriously. Providing false information can lead to serious consequences, including fines or even arrest. Only provide accurate and reliable information.

Can I request information on a fugitive from the police?
While the public has access to general information on fugitives, sensitive details may be restricted for the sake of ongoing investigations. Contact your local law enforcement agency to inquire about available information.
How can I protect my identity when providing information?
To protect your identity, consider using anonymous reporting options, such as hotlines or online forms. Law enforcement agencies typically offer such confidential channels for providing information.
